What is Wrongful Death?

If a person dies because of the misconduct or negligence of another, the family members or survivors may sue for wrongful death. This type of lawsuit seeks compensation for the survivors’ losses. Some of the types of losses may include lost companionship, lost wages, and funeral expenses, among others.

Wrongful death arises when the death of a person is caused by the legal fault of another person. Wrongful death cases are common aspects of medical malpractice cases, negligence-based accidents, or intentional acts such as crimes. 

Wrongful death claims, which can be filed by the deceased’s surviving spouse or partner, children, grandchildren, legal guardians, parents, or dependents, may allow the deceased’s family members to recover their financial losses from the party at fault.

What Are the Causes of Wrongful Death?


wrongful death attorney

Here are some examples of acts that can lead to wrongful death:

  • Manslaughter or murder
  • Slip and fall accidents
  • Car accidents
  • Medical Malpractice
  • Drowning
  • Child/elderly abuse or neglect
  • Assault and Battery

What is Employment Law?

Employment law is the collection of laws and rules that regulate relationships between employers and employees. Employment laws say when an employer can hire employees and when the employees can work. The laws cover what an employer must pay the employee for their work. They create minimum requirements for working conditions for employees.

Employment law features throughout the lifecycle of an individual’s employment. Therefore, this area of law can be applied to all manners of instances that occur in the working life of both an employee and employer, including:

  • Wrongful Termination. Wrongful termination occurs when an employee is terminated or forced to quit for an unlawful reason, such as in violation of anti-retaliation laws, in violation of anti-discrimination or harassment laws, or in violation of an employment agreement.
  • Sexual Harassment. Sexual harassment can come in many forms, including unwanted sexual advances, sending sexual emails/text messages, or making sexual slurs, jokes, or comments, whether directed at or witnessed by an employee.
  • Employment Discrimination. California and federal law prohibit employers from discriminating based on disability, age, pregnancy, gender, race, and other protected characteristics including religion, sexual orientation, and marital status.
  • Wage & Hour Violations. Wage and hour claims include failure to pay for all hours worked failure to pay legally required wages and misclassification of employees as independent contractors or as exempt.
  • Whistleblower. Employers are prohibited from retaliating against an employee for reporting illegal conduct to a government agency or to the employer itself.
  • An accusation against Employer. These types of claims include an employer violating the terms of an employment agreement, or convincing an employee to take a job by making false promises.

What is the law of partnership?

A partnership will be formed when two or more people decide to carry on ongoing business together without incorporating. The law allows partnerships to have up to 20 partners before they are required to incorporate.
